Maine-based Gifford's Ice Cream Announces Seasonal Special Batch Flavors, Introduces Festive New Winter Packaging
Skowhegan, Me. - Award-winning, Maine-made Gifford's Ice Cream (www.giffordsicecream.com) is welcoming cooler temperatures with its annual "Special Batch" flavors for fall and winter, along with a new seasonal package design, Lindsay Gifford, vice president of sales and marketing, announced today.
"Our Special Batch flavors, in grocery stores throughout New England while supplies last, are our small way of celebrating the changing weather each year in New England," Gifford explained. "We'll kick off the season with Pink Peppermint Stick and Pumpkin, two flavors consistently requested by our customers, and later in the season, Pistachio Nut will be back on store shelves by popular demand."
A smooth, premium ice cream version of classic Pumpkin Pie, Gifford's Pumpkin Ice Cream comes complete with fresh ground cinnamon and nutmeg. The company's Pink Peppermint Stick Ice Cream is packed with red and green peppermint crunch, and customer favorite Pistachio Nut is a pistachio-flavored ice cream loaded with real pistachios.
According to Gifford, the company's new carton design, found on Old Fashioned Vanilla in quart and half-gallon cartons, Pumpkin in half-gallons, and Pink Peppermint Stick in quarts, colorfully showcases outdoor activities, family fun and winter in the Northeast.
"We northeasterners love our ice cream no matter what the weather, and our new winter carton design highlights some of our favorite family activities," she noted. "We like to think that people enjoy these activities and remember that ice cream tastes as good in December as it does in July!"
On store shelves throughout fall and winter, the blue palette of the new quart and half-gallon cartons makes them noticeably different from the well-recognized, traditional Gifford's green packaging. The design features colorful scenes of favorite snowy pastimes, such as building snowmen and ice skating. This is the first year for the seasonal packaging, and Gifford says the company will evaluate its appeal based on customer response.
Now available throughout northern New England at Hannaford locations, Shaw's Supermarkets, and Roche Bros. locations, Gifford's Ice Cream is also offered in several hundred ice cream stands throughout New England, New York and New Jersey. Gifford's Ice Cream, winner at the 2009 World Dairy Expo for "World's Best Chocolate," is also served at a growing number of major account locations, including The Meadowbrook U.S. Cellular Pavilion, Colby College and The University of Connecticut.
